Trigger finger, also known as stenosing tenosynovitis, is one of the most common disorders affecting the hand. Its lifetime prevalence is 2-3%. Patients typically present with locking of the affected finger during flexion and painful catching during extension. In mild cases, pain, swelling, and morning stiffness may be present without triggering. In more severe cases, the affected finger may become locked in flexion.
Conservative treatment methods, corticosteroid injections, and surgical interventions can be used in the treatment of trigger finger. Conservative treatment options include activity modification, splint immobilization, exercise programs, massage, physical therapy modalities including extracorporeal shock wave therapy and therapeutic ultrasound, and nonsteroidal anti-inflammatory drugs (NSAIDs). Splinting is an inexpensive and effective treatment option for trigger finger.
Low-level laser therapy (LLLT) is a treatment modality based on photobiomodulation, which leads to biological changes in living organisms through the interaction of photons with atoms or molecules. LLLT is used to promote wound healing and tissue repair, prevent tissue damage, reduce inflammation and edema, and provide analgesia. Several studies have demonstrated the effectiveness of LLLT in the treatment of various musculoskeletal disorders.
This study aims to investigate the effects of adding active LLLT to splint treatment in patients with trigger finger. Patients receiving active LLLT plus splint treatment will be compared with those receiving sham LLLT plus splint treatment in terms of clinical and ultrasonographic outcomes.
Eligibility criteria
Qualifiers
Applying to the outpatient clinic of the Department of Physical Medicine and Rehabilitation, Faculty of Medicine, Dokuz Eylül University
A clinical diagnosis of trigger finger based on typical pain and tenderness over the A1 pulley accompanied by triggering of the affected finger
Willingness to participate in the study
Disqualifiers
Multiple trigger fingers in the same hand
Fixed deformity (Quinnell grade 4)
Splint treatment, physical therapy, or steroid injection for the affected trigger finger within the previous 6 months
Previous surgery for the affected trigger finger
